10:04 a.m., May 27, 2009----The University of Delaware Library is presenting two workshops on research funding during the 2009 summer sessions.

The workshops will focus on two of the library databases, Foundation Directory Online and COS Funding Opportunities, which faculty, staff and graduate students can use to identify potential funding resources such as grants from private foundations, corporations and public charities.

The workshops will cover strategies for searching the databases, procedures for using alerting services and RSS feeds, and locating additional grant information on the Internet.

The workshops will be held on the following dates:

Thursday, June 4, from 10-11:30 a.m.
Wednesday, Aug. 12, from 10-11:30 a.m.

The workshops will be presented by Carol Rudisell, librarian, in the Library Instruction Room (Room 116A) on the first floor of the Morris Library.

The workshops are open to University of Delaware students, faculty, and staff. Seating is limited and registration is required.
